Assessing Your Plumbing Needs


Before starting your search for a plumber, take some time to analyze your plumbing needs. Establish the kind of solutions you need, whether it's regular maintenance, repairs, or installment of brand-new fixtures.

Looking Into Possible Plumbing Professionals


Begin by researching possible plumbers in your location. You can make use of online directory sites, search engines, or request suggestions from close friends, family, or next-door neighbors who have recently worked with plumbing technicians.

Checking Credentials and Accreditations


When you have actually assembled a list of possible prospects, it's vital to validate their credentials and certifications. Make sure that the plumber is licensed, bound, and insured to carry out plumbing operate in your area.

Checking Out Evaluations and Reviews


Client testimonials and endorsements can supply important insights into the plumber's track record and quality of service. Seek testimonials on trusted sites and systems to assess the plumber's integrity and professionalism and reliability.

Inquiring About Experience and Specializations


Inquire about the plumber's experience and areas of specialization. A plumber with comprehensive experience and proficiency in handling specific plumbing problems is more likely to provide sufficient outcomes.

Getting Several Quotes


Don't be reluctant to request price quotes from multiple plumbing technicians to contrast rates and services. Nonetheless, bear in mind that the most affordable quote isn't always the best choice-- take into consideration aspects such as track record, experience, and quality of handiwork.

Inquiring about Guarantee and Warranties


Ensure that the plumber provides warranties or assurances for their workmanship and the parts they utilize. A reputable plumber must guarantee their work and be willing to resolve any type of concerns that emerge after the task is finished.

Evaluating Interaction and Customer Support


Reliable communication and exceptional customer service are vital qualities in a plumber. Select a plumber who is responsive, considerate, and willing to resolve your inquiries and problems immediately.

Taking Into Consideration Schedule and Emergency Providers


Consider the plumber's accessibility, especially if you require emergency services. Select a plumber who provides 24/7 availability for immediate repairs, ensuring that you can rely upon them whenever plumbing concerns occur.

Looking For Insurance Protection


Validate that the plumber lugs obligation insurance to secure versus any type of problems or injuries that may occur throughout the work. Collaborating with an insured plumber offers satisfaction and secures you from possible responsibilities.

Looking for Referrals


Don't take too lightly the power of referral recommendations. Request recommendations from trusted sources, such as close friends, family, or local hardware shops, who have had favorable experiences with plumbings in your area.

Interviewing Potential Plumbing Technicians


Set up appointments with potential plumbers to discuss your demands and assess their suitability for the task. Prepare a listing of inquiries to ask during the assessment to ensure that you collect all the essential information.

Trusting Your Instincts


Last but not least, trust fund your reactions when choosing a plumber. If something does not really feel best or if you're not comfortable with a particular plumber, don't hesitate to explore various other choices. Your intuition can usually lead you in the direction of the appropriate option.

6 Essential Tips in Choosing the Right Plumber


Introduction


Finding the right plumber for your project can be a daunting task, with the multitude of options available. The key is to select a reliable and trustworthy professional who can handle your plumbing issues without breaking the bank or compromising on quality. In this article, we will delve into six essential tips to guide you in choosing the perfect plumber for your needs.


First Impression: Professionalism Matters


Your plumber's first impression matters. Take note of their advertisements or website, as these can be indicative of how much they value their business and customers. Look for essential information such as licensing, insurance, accreditations, and emergency services. A professional plumber demonstrates a commitment to providing quality service.


Communication: Prompt and Clear


Effective communication is crucial when dealing with plumbing issues. Pay attention to how the plumber treats you during your initial contact. Prompt responses and clear information are indicators of excellent customer service. A professional plumber ensures that you understand the problem, the necessary repairs, and the estimated cost involved.


Experience and Expertise: Choose Licensed Professionals


Plumbers vary in terms of experience and expertise. It's advisable to work with licensed professionals who have received proper training and stay updated with their licenses. Licensed plumbers often have appropriate insurance and worker’s compensation, protecting you from liability in case of accidents during the job.


Timeliness and Cleanliness: Respect for Your Time and Home


A professional plumber values your time and home. They should provide a clear time range for their arrival and arrive promptly. Additionally, they should take precautions to protect your home, such as wearing shoe covers. A clean and professional appearance, coupled with well-maintained tools, reflects their commitment to cleanliness and quality work.


Upfront Pricing: Transparency and Accuracy


Transparency in pricing is essential when seeking plumbing services. A professional plumber provides a written quote after assessing the situation, accurately estimating the cost before starting any work. A reputable company will apply any quoting fees to the final cost of the job. Transparency regarding additional fees for unforeseen problems is another sign of integrity.


Reviews and Reputation: Check for Transparency


In today’s digital age, researching a company's reputation is easier than ever. A transparent plumbing company readily shares customer reviews on their website and has positive feedback on social media platforms. Checking reviews on sites like Yelp, Angie’s List, and the Better Business Bureau can provide valuable insights. An affiliation with reputable organizations further demonstrates the company’s commitment to professionalism.
